Palm Coast, FL – Time is running out for Palm Coast residents to register for The Gammon Ruck Relay, a remarkable event that honors the legacy of the late City of Palm Coast Fire Department Fire Fighter-Paramedic Brant Gammon.

This unique event will take place on November 4, 2023, at 8:00 AM at Heroes Memorial Park. It commemorates Brant’s dedication to service and his inspirational journey from an IT career to the fire service. This one-of-a-kind relay will help fund a scholarship in Brant’s name for adults pursuing a second career in the fire service.

The Gammon Ruck Relay will cover 28 miles, with teams completing a ruck relay to each Palm Coast fire station. The event is not about winning or losing; it’s about working together for a common goal. Finishers will earn a patch, a challenge coin, and the respect of their fellow participants.
